Mar 24, 2019 ยท The elements of AI is a free online course for everyone interested in learning what AI is, what is possible (and not possible) with AI, and how it affects our lives – with no complicated math or programming required. Explore AI concepts, technologies, implications, and examples without math or programming knowledge. The course is available in multiple languages and has enrolled over 1 million students from more than 110 countries since 2018.
